The High School Me Would Be So Disappointed...

But this is absolutely how I feel. I remember when I first started rapping it was all about being "underground", "real", and "hip-hop"; anything else was sellout bullshit. Nowadays, I have a great appreciation for pop music and the songwriting that goes into making a great all-around hit. It may also be that "pop" is not exactly as looked down on in hip-hop as it was in the past. Maybe that's why we get "Laffy Taffy", "Crank Dat", "Pop Champagne", and so forth...It's not all going to be good, but the real artists are there if you look for them.
